“Heartstrings” sounds like summer nostalgia on loop. Glassio, the indie-disco brainchild of Sam R., just dropped a shimmering new single that delivers everything we love about his vibe: melancholy-tinged lyrics over sunlit synths, addictive rhythms, and a head full of daydreams.


The song’s got that perfect "driving with the windows down" energy. Picture Ferris wheels, melting cotton candy, and some mid-2000s NYC cool—the kind of sonic fusion you’d get if Blondie shared a studio with The Drums and snuck in a few tears between dance breaks. There’s an effortless charisma here that makes it feel classic, even on first listen.


Glassio’s been riding a steady wave since 2024’s SPIN-lauded “Atlantic City,” and “Heartstrings” proves he’s not slowing down anytime soon. This track feels like a fun house mirror—reflecting both the glow and the ache of love’s early chaos.


Play it loud, play it often—just don’t be surprised if you end up catching feelings.
